> 2.2.14pre6, 2.2.14pre5, and 2.3.28 hang up almost the same way---after
> display
> the following message, then hang up.
> Local APIC ID ffffffff
> Lacal APIC Version ffffffff
> Cobalt Revision ffffffff
> Cobalt APIC ID ffffffff
Unless you have a "SGI Visual Workstation" machine, you should _REALLY_ turn off
the option for this!
Maybe the Visws-code should check for the presence of one before doing all
kinds of stuff to the machine...
